The City Commission of the City of Lead hereby enacts the following licensing sections in order to ensure that cannabis establishments within the municipal boundaries of the city operate in a manner which complies with state laws and regulations, protects the health, safety, and welfare of the general public, prevents potential conflicts and issues arising from ownership and employees, recognizes certain safety and security considerations, and minimizes risk of unauthorized use or access of cannabis by the general public.
(Ord. 1080-21, passed 10-18-2021)
Unless an alternative definition is explicitly stated in this section, this chapter utilizes the definitions for cannabis related terms which are defined by SDCL § 34-20G-1.
APPLICANT. A person or entity seeking or renewing a cannabis establishment license.
CANNABIS (or MARIJUANA). All parts of any plant of the genus cannabis, whether growing or not, in its natural and unaltered state, except for drying or curing and crushing or crumbling. The term includes an altered state of marijuana absorbed into the human body. The term does not include fiber produced from the mature stalks of such plant, or oil or cake made from the seeds of such plant. The term does not include the plant Cannabis sativa L. and any part of that plant, including the seeds thereof and all derivatives, extracts, cannabinoids, isomers, acids, salts, and salts of isomers, whether growing or not, with a delta-9 tetrahydrocannabinol concentration of not more than three-tenths of one percent on a dry weight basis.
CANNABIS CULTIVATION FACILITY. A licensed entity that acquires, possesses, cultivates, delivers, transfers, transports, supplies, or sells cannabis and related supplies to a cannabis establishment.
CANNABIS DISPENSARY. A licensed entity that acquires, possesses, stores, delivers, transfers, transports, sells, supplies, or dispenses cannabis, cannabis products, paraphernalia, or related supplies and education materials.
CANNABIS ESTABLISHMENT. A cannabis cultivation facility, a cannabis testing facility, a cannabis product manufacturing facility, or a cannabis dispensary.
CANNABIS ESTABLISHMENT LICENSE or LICENSE. A license issued pursuant to this chapter for the purpose of operating a type of cannabis establishment.
CANNABIS PRODUCT MANUFACTURING FACILITY. A licensed entity that acquires, possesses, manufactures, delivers, transfers, transports, supplies, or sells cannabis products to a cannabis dispensary.
CANNABIS TESTING FACILITY. A licensed entity authorized to analyze the safety and potency of cannabis.
CITY. The City of Lead, South Dakota.
CITY ADMINISTRATOR. The City Administrator of the City of Lead, South Dakota.
CITY COMMISSION. The City Commission of the City of Lead, South Dakota.
LICENSEE. A person, people, or entity in possession of a cannabis establishment license issued pursuant to this chapter.
MAYOR. The Mayor of the City of Lead, South Dakota.
RETAIL AREA. The area of a cannabis establishment where a customer can view and/or purchase cannabis or cannabis products.
SECURED AREA. All parts of a cannabis dispensary except an unsecured waiting room where people may gather before entering the verification lobby or after leaving the secured exit.
SECURED EXIT. The controlled location of a cannabis dispensary located between the retail area of a cannabis dispensary and the non-secured area or exterior, with a secured door at both its entrance and exit which allows eligible persons to exit the retail area.
STATE. The state of South Dakota.
VERIFICATION LOBBY. The controlled location of a cannabis dispensary located between the non-secured area or exterior of a cannabis dispensary and the retail floor, with a secured door at both its entrance and exit which allows eligible persons to enter the retail area.

(A) Classes of license. Each cannabis establishment shall have its own class of license. The four license classes are cannabis cultivation license, cannabis dispensary license, cannabis product manufacturing license, and cannabis testing license.
(B) License required. It shall be unlawful for any person or entity to create or operate a cannabis establishment in the city without first having obtained a license from the city and a registration certificate from the state for each cannabis establishment to be operated in connection with such business. Such license and certification shall be always kept current, and the failure to maintain a current license and certification shall constitute a violation of this section.
(C) Multiple licenses. A person or entity who intends to conduct activities which would meet the definition of multiple cannabis establishments must, prior to operating such cannabis establishments, obtain a license for each class of cannabis establishment. A person or entity may hold more than one class of license except when otherwise prohibited by this chapter.
(D) License location. Each license shall authorize a single cannabis establishment to operate at a single location. Licenses of different classes may overlap except when otherwise prohibited by this chapter.
(E) License duration. Each license issued is effective from January 1 through December 31, regardless of the time of year such license is approved. Each license expires at 11:59:59 p.m. on December 31 unless, prior to the expiration, the City Commission has approved, or conditionally approved, the renewal of such license for the following calendar year.
